Everett M. Lester, 68, of Rt. 1, West Point, died in St. Elizabeth Hospital at 6:45 a.m.
Tuesday. In failing health for a year, he entered the hospital at 5 p.m. Monday. Born near West Point, he spent most of his life in that community and was a retired repairman for the General Telephone Company of Indiana. He was married in 1941 at Muncie to Betty G. Byrd who died last November. He was a member of CWA Union, Local 5771.
Surviving are a daughter, Mrs. Erwin Rhoda of Monticello; two stepsons, Airman 1. C. Wayne E. Stivers of Bunker Hill Air Force Base and A. Harold Stivers of South Bend, and a sister, Mrs. Hazel Cropper of Munce.
Journal and Courier, Lafayette, Indiana. Tue, May 28, 1963, Page 5.
